Compartilhar via


CheckNameAvailabilityResult interface

Descreve o resultado da solicitação para verificar a disponibilidade do nome do grupo de gerenciamento.

Propriedades

message

Obrigatório se nameAvailable == false. Localizado. Se reason == invalid, forneça ao usuário o motivo pelo qual o nome fornecido é inválido e forneça os requisitos de nomenclatura de recurso para que o usuário possa selecionar um nome válido. Se reason == AlreadyExists, explique que já está em uso e direcione-os para selecionar um nome diferente.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

nameAvailable

Obrigatórios. True indica que o nome é válido e está disponível. False indica que o nome é inválido, indisponível ou ambos.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

reason

Obrigatório se nameAvailable == false. Inválido indica que o nome fornecido não corresponde aos requisitos de nomenclatura do provedor de recursos (comprimento incorreto, caracteres sem suporte etc.) AlreadyExists indica que o nome já está em uso e, portanto, não está disponível.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

Detalhes da propriedade

message

Obrigatório se nameAvailable == false. Localizado. Se reason == invalid, forneça ao usuário o motivo pelo qual o nome fornecido é inválido e forneça os requisitos de nomenclatura de recurso para que o usuário possa selecionar um nome válido. Se reason == AlreadyExists, explique que já está em uso e direcione-os para selecionar um nome diferente.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

message?: string

Valor da propriedade

string

nameAvailable

Obrigatórios. True indica que o nome é válido e está disponível. False indica que o nome é inválido, indisponível ou ambos.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

nameAvailable?: boolean

Valor da propriedade

boolean

reason

Obrigatório se nameAvailable == false. Inválido indica que o nome fornecido não corresponde aos requisitos de nomenclatura do provedor de recursos (comprimento incorreto, caracteres sem suporte etc.) AlreadyExists indica que o nome já está em uso e, portanto, não está disponível. OBSERVAÇÃO: essa propriedade não será serializada. Ele só pode ser preenchido pelo servidor.

reason?: Reason

Valor da propriedade